Hardware Components Utilized in POS Systems

Ever watched an experienced cashier navigate a busy lunch rush? It's a ballet of barcode scanners, charge card readers, and receipt printers. The unsung heroes that make your POS software application sing, each playing a vital role in the consumer experience.

The Core Components

  • Touchscreen Display: The face of the operation, displaying the user interface and enabling for instinctive interaction.
  • Barcode Scanner: Rapidly recognizes products, minimizing manual entry mistakes.
  • Invoice Printer: Offers consumers with a record of their purchase.
  • Cash Drawer: Firmly shops money and supplies modification. (Though, is cash even king anymore?)
  • Credit Card Reader: Processes electronic payments, now frequently including contactless alternatives.

Browsing Integration Problems

Here's a typical snag: compatibility conflicts. You purchase a shiny brand-new barcode scanner, just to find it does not play nice with your existing POS software application. This is a typical issue that can be prevented with correct research study, and is why it is so crucial to make certain all of your hardware elements are compatible with your POS software.

Pro Tip:

Before making any hardware purchases, talk to your POS software application vendor. They can provide a list of suitable devices and use assistance on system combination. It may cost a bit more upfront, but it will deserve it in the long run!

A Word of Care: Security

As POS systems become more sophisticated, so do the risks against them. Ensure your hardware is equipped with the latest security functions to safeguard sensitive consumer information. A compromised system can result in large fines and irreparable damage to your credibility. Investing in protected, EMV-compliant charge card readers is non-negotiable in today's environment.

Think of it: a clothes store needs a POS that deals with size and color variations, not something designed to track coffee beans. A hardware store requires robust inventory management to account for countless SKUs, while a day spa needs consultation scheduling and service tracking. These distinctions in service models show why a one-size-fits-all method does not work. Are you prepared to go down the bunny hole of generic software application restrictions?

Secret Considerations for Industry-Specific POS

  • Inventory Management: Does the system support complex variations like sizes, colors, or expiration dates?
  • Reporting: Can you produce detailed reports on sales trends, popular items, and personnel performance?
  • Combinations: Does it effortlessly get in touch with other tools you utilize, such as accounting software application or online buying platforms?
  • Client Management: Can you track client preferences, commitment points, and purchase history?

A specialized system exceeds basic deals. It comprehends the special functional flow of your industry, enhancing procedures and enhancing the client experience. A brewery might need to track keg stock, handle growler fills, and integrate with a taproom management system. A pastry shop needs to thoroughly track component expenses based upon production numbers. A flower shop requires to manage seasonal stock and shipment logistics. These are not things a generic system can deal with well.

Navigating the Combination Deadlock

One of the biggest hurdles organizations encounter is incorporating new POS systems with existing software. It resembles trying to fit a square peg in a round hole-- discouraging and lengthy. The future calls for smooth integration, where your POS system easily interacts with your accounting software application, CRM, and e-commerce platform.

Here's a suggestion: Before purchasing a new POS system, completely evaluate its combination abilities. Ask suppliers about their API and guarantee they can supply robust assistance throughout the integration process. A smooth shift can conserve you headaches and avoid pricey disruptions.

  • API's: Ask the POS supplier for their API, Application Programs User Interface, which is the structure for which the POS system communicates with other systems.
  • Sandbox: Ask the POS vendor for a sandbox screening environment. This will enable you to build out a total screening environment to check the POS software before releasing it to the service.
  • Onboarding: Understand the onboarding process from the vendor. Ask if they use any training for the personnel and managers, and the length of time the training period is.
